Seeking to reminisce about much flung holidays when all but necessary journey is off the playing cards, is completely easy to understand, but what impact is harking back to the ghost of holidays previous heading to have on our mental health and fitness at a time when it is previously below pressure?

The impression of reminiscing about vacations on our mental overall health

According Dr Elena Touroni, a specialist psychologist and co-founder of The Chelsea Psychology Clinic, we’re sensation the will need to reminisce about vacations right now in order to revisit the happier moments in life.

“It’s a romanticism of a earlier life, which felt far more comfortable and carefree,” she points out.

Dr Touroni says there are certainly some emotional gains to recalling sunnier instances sat on a seaside with a strawberry Daquiri in hand.

“Holidays have a favourable psychological influence,” she points out. “And supplied that we don’t have entry to them in the way we usually would, recollecting holiday seasons from the previous can assistance us hook up with thoughts of enjoyable and wellness.

“They can also support us feel far more hopeful about the prospect of them taking place once again in the potential.”

But when there are some positives to reminding your self of sunnier times, there are a pair of factors to enjoy out for before getting a bikini-clad stroll down holiday getaway memory lane.

It will come down to how you connect to a memory,” Dr Touroni explains. “The threat is that the thoughts can get started producing judgements and comparisons with previous encounters.

“When we get started generating a narrative that everyday living in the past was by some means much better than the current, this can close up creating a lot more stress and anxiety and adverse feelings.

“Ultimately, reminiscing only delivers short term ease and comfort. The most crucial factor is that we come across a way to regulate and make peace with our latest situation fairly than losing ourselves in the previous.”
